viernes, 25 de diciembre de 2009

DNIe - instalación del lector

El Documento Nacional de Identidad (DNI), emitido por la Dirección General de la Policía (Ministerio del Interior), es el documento que acredita, desde hace más de 50 años, la identidad, los datos personales que en él aparecen y la nacionalidad española de su titular.


A lo largo de su vida, el Documento Nacional de Identidad ha ido evolucionado e incorporando las innovaciones tecnológicas disponibles en cada momento, con el fin de aumentar tanto la seguridad del documento como su ámbito de aplicación.

Con la llegada de la Sociedad de la Información y la generalización del uso de Internet se hace necesario adecuar los mecanismos de acreditación de la personalidad a la nueva realidad y disponer de un instrumento eficaz que traslade al mundo digital las mismas certezas con las que operamos cada día en el mundo físico y que, esencialmente, son:

  • Acreditar electrónicamente y de forma indubitada la identidad de la persona

  • Firmar digitalmente documentos electrónicos, otorgándoles una validez jurídica equivalente a la que les proporciona la firma manuscrita

Para responder a estas nuevas necesidades nace el Documento Nacional de Identidad electrónico (DNIe), similar al tradicional y cuya principal novedad es que incorpora un pequeño circuito integrado (chip), capaz de guardar de forma segura información y de procesarla internamente.



Para poder incorporar este chip, el Documento Nacional de Identidad cambia su soporte tradicional (cartulina plastificada) por una tarjeta de material plástico, dotada de nuevas y mayores medidas de seguridad. A esta nueva versión del Documento Nacional de Identidad nos referimos como DNI electrónico nos permitirá, además de su uso tradicional, acceder a los nuevos servicios de la Sociedad de la Información, que ampliarán nuestras capacidades de actuar a distancia con las Administraciones Públicas, con las empresas y con otros ciudadanos.

En la medida que el DNI electrónico vaya sustituyendo al DNI tradicional y se implanten las nuevas aplicaciones, podremos utilizarlo para:

  • Realizar compras firmadas a través de Internet

  • Hacer trámites completos con las Administraciones Públicas a cualquier hora y sin tener que desplazarse ni hacer colas

  • Realizar transacciones seguras con entidades bancarias

  • Acceder al edificio donde trabajamos

  • Utilizar de forma segura nuestro ordenador personal

  • Participar en un conversación por Internet con la certeza de que nuestro interlocutor es quien dice ser

El DNI electrónico es una oportunidad para acelerar la implantación de la Sociedad de la Información en España y situarnos entre los países más avanzados del mundo en la utilización de las tecnologías de la información y de las comunicaciones, lo que, sin duda, redundará en beneficio de todos los ciudadanos.





MiniLector Bit4id del Plan Avanza2


El minilector Bit4id del Plan Avanza2 es el mismo que el Advance Card Systems ACR38 pero con una carcasa blanca.







Instalación del lector


Para proceder a la correcta instalación del lector lo mas recomendable es ir a la web oficial de Ministerio del Interior del Gobierno de España, y leer el Manual de Instalación de Opensc_DNIe en su versión mas reciente.


Enlace al manual: http://www.dnielectronico.es/descargas/PKCS11_para_Sistemas_Unix/recomendaciones_instalacion.html


El manual que estoy usando para la instalación de Opensc_DNIe en el momento de escribir este tutoríal corresponde a la versión 3.2 validos para Debian GNU/Linux Lenny y también valido para la versión de desarrollo Debian GNU/Linux Squeeze



Para instalarlo en Debian GNU/Linux Lenny hemos de bajarnos de la web oficial de Ministerio del Interior del Gobierno de España los siguientes ficheros, del siguiente enlace.

Enlace: http://www.dnielectronico.es/descargas/PKCS11_para_Sistemas_Unix/distribuciones_linux.html


Para Sistemas de 32 bits:

- libopensc2_0.11.7-5_i386.deb
- opensc_0.11.7-5_i386.deb
- opensc-dnie_1.4.6-1_i386.deb


Para Sistemas de 64 bits:

- libopensc2_0.11.7-5_amd64.deb
- opensc_0.11.7-5_amd64.deb
- opensc-dnie_1.4.6-1_amd64.deb


El proceso es bien rápido y fácil. El tutoríal esta basado para el Sistema de 64 bits de Debian GNU/Linux Squeeze con lo cual hemos de bajarnos la versión opensc-dnie_1.4.6


1- Seguimos el enlace para descargar opensc-dnie_1.4.6 tal como aparece en la siguiente captura de pantalla. (aparece resaltado en negrita la opción que tenemos que usar)



2- En la siguiente pagina elegimos la arquitectura de 64 bits, (aparece resaltado en negrita la opción que tenemos que usar)



3- Aunque vamos a instalarlo en Debian GNU/Linux Squeeze hemos de seguir el enlace de Debian_Lenny-64bits. (aparece resaltado en negrita la opción que tenemos que usar)



4- Llegados a este punto procedemos a descargarnos un fichero empaquetado en formato tar con los tres paquetes necesarios mencionados anteriormente. (aparece resaltado en negrita la opción que tenemos que usar)



5- Una vez picamos en el enlace nos pregunta que hacemos con el fichero, lo mejor es decirle que lo guarde en nuestro ordenador.



6- Una vez descargado en nuestro ordenador. Como muestra en la siguiente captura de pantalla



7- Pinchamos en el fichero descargado para desempaquetarlo con el programa Ark, como se muestra en las siguientes capturas de pantallas.




8- Ahora procederemos a la instalación de los tres paquetes, para ello picaremos en uno de ellos, en este tutorial empezamos por:

opensc-dnie_1.4.6-1_amd64.deb



9- Como usamos kde4 se nos abrirá el programa kpackage para proceder a su instalación y pulsamos en Instalar.



10- De esta forma repetimos los puntos 8 y 9 para instalar los otros dos paquetes UNICAMENTE para Debian GNU/Linux Lenny, pues para Debian GNU/Linux Squeeze los siguientes dos paquetes:


- libopensc2_0.11.7-5_amd64.deb
- opensc_0.11.7-5_amd64.deb


Necesarios para la instalación son versiones mas antiguas de las que incluye Debian GNU/Linux Squeeze en los repositorios oficiales, con lo cual instalamos los que se incluyen en el repositorio en el momento de escribir este tutorial, con la ayuda de synaptic o bien desde consola usando apt-get


- libopensc2_0.11.9-2_amd64.deb
- opensc_0.11.9-2_amd64.deb




Con esto ya tenemos instalado el lector de DNIe, ya solo queda registrar el modulo DNIe PKCS#11 en nuestro navegador web favorito para poder identificarnos en los organismos públicos españoles






Registrar el modulo DNIe PKCS#11 en nuestro navegador web


Para a registrar el modulo DNIe PKCS#11 en Iceweasel podemos hacerlo de dos métodos, pero solo explicare el método mas sencillo


El mas sencillo consiste en usar un lanzador que se encuentra en:

Menu K > oficina > Registrar módulo DNIe PKCS#11



Este lanzador nos abrirá un asistente como el siguiente:

Instalación del DNIe para Mozilla Firefox y Netscape

Para usar el DNIe en Mozilla Firefox y Netscape se requiere:

  • Instalar el modulo de seguridad PKCS#11

  • Instalar el Certificado Raíz de la Autoridad de Certificación de la Dirección General de Policía

    El Certificado Raiz se instalará automáticamente una vez cerrado el navegador (NO LO CIERRE HASTA FINALIZAR).


El asistente le pedirá que establezca la confianza para el certificado.



Llegados a este punto hemos de marcar las tres casillas de confianza.



Con esto ya hemos finalizado y podemos usar nuestro lector de DNIe en Debian GNU/Linux Squeeze






===================================================================

Fuente de la información:

http://www.dnielectronico.es/Asi_es_el_dni_electronico/index.html


http://www.dnielectronico.es/descargas/PKCS11_para_Sistemas_Unix/recomendaciones_instalacion.html

http://www.dnielectronico.es/descargas/PKCS11_para_Sistemas_Unix/distribuciones_linux.html
===================================================================














.